/*WYSIWYG: .mainheadline#Mainheadline&nbsp;blau, .headline#Headline&nbsp;blau, .black#Text&nbsp;schwarz, .blackbold#Text&nbsp;schwarz&nbsp;bold, .italic#Text&nbsp;schwarz&nbsp;italics,*/
/*TABLECORE: .mainheadline#Mainheadline&nbsp;blau, .headline#Headline&nbsp;blau, .black#Text&nbsp;schwarz, .blackbold#Text&nbsp;schwarz&nbsp;bold, .italic#Text&nbsp;schwarz&nbsp;italics, .blue10#Link&nbsp;10px*/
/*---------------- body -------------------- */
body	{
	font-family: Verdana, Arial, Geneva,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	background: #FFFFFF; 
}
body.wysiwyg	{
	background: #FFFFFF; 
}
body.tablecore	{
	font-family: Verdana, Arial, Geneva,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	background: #FFFFFF; 
}
/*-------------- table, td ------------------ */
td, span	{
	font-family: Verdana, Arial, Geneva,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.weberror {
	color: #4BA15B; 
	font-weight: bold;
}
.border	{
	background: #888888; 
}
.borderlight	{
	background: #C0C0C0; 
}
.mainnav	{
	height:18px;
	background: #5263AD; 
}
.subnav {
	font-size:12px;
	font-weight: bold;
	letter-spacing: -1;
	color: #5263AD;
 	background: #FFFFFF; 
}
.references {
	font-size:12px;
	font-weight: bold;
	letter-spacing: -1;
	color: #4BA15B;
 	background: #FFFFFF; 
}
.bglevel0 {
	background: #3E59C0 url(445_DE-MasterImg-bg%5flevel0%5factive);
}
.menuitem {
	background: #5263AD;
	width: 175px;
}
.menutrenner {
	background: #FFFFFF;
	width: 175px;
}
/*---------------- links -------------------- */
a	{
	font-size: 11px;
	font-weight: normal; 
	color: #003399; 
	text-decoration: underline; 
}
a.level0active {
	color: #FFFFFF;
	text-decoration: none;
	height: 18px;
	padding-top:2px;
}
a.level0hover {
	color: #FFFFFF;
	text-decoration: none;
	background: #A1A1A1;
	height: 18px;
	padding-top:2px;
	padding-bottom:3px;
}
a.level0inactive {
	color: #FFFFFF;
	text-decoration: none;
	height: 18px;
	padding-top:2px;
}
a.level1layactive {
	font-size: 10px;
font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background: #3E59C0;
 	padding-top: 3px;
	text-indent: 10px; 
	height: 17px;
}
a.level1layinactive {
	font-size: 10px;
	color: #FFFFFF;
	text-decoration: none;
	background: #5263AD;
 	padding-top: 3px;
	text-indent: 10px; 
	height: 17px;
}
a.level1layinactive:hover {
	font-size: 10px;
	color: #FFFFFF;
	background: #A1A1A1;
 	padding-top: 3px;
	text-indent: 10px; 
	height: 17px;
}
a.level1active {
	font-size: 10px;
	font-weight: bold;
	color: #5263AD; 
	text-decoration: none; 
}
.level1inactive {
	font-size: 10px;
	font-weight: normal;
	color: #5263AD; 
	text-decoration: none;
}
a.level2active {
	font-size: 10px;
	font-weight: bold;
	color: #5263AD; 
	text-decoration: none;
}
a.level2inactive {
	font-size: 10px;
	font-weight: normal;
	color: #5263AD; 
	text-decoration: none;
}
a.basicinactive {
	font-size: 10px;
	font-weight: normal;
	color: #666666; 
	text-decoration: none;
}
.basicactive {
	font-size: 10px;
	font-weight: bold;
	color: #666666; 
	text-decoration: none;
}
/*---------------- inputs -------------------- */
input, textarea, select {
	font-family: Verdana, Arial, Helvetica, Geneva, sans-serif;
	font-size: 11px;
	color: #000000;
	background: #FFFFFF;
}
select.select131 {
	font-size: 9px;
	color: #666666;
	width: 131px;
	height: 20px;
}
input.input154  {
	font-size: 9px;
	color: #666666;
	width: 154px;
	height: 20px;
}
input.input90, select.select90  {
	width: 90px;
}
input.input350, select.select350  {
	width: 350px;
}
textarea.textarea570  {
	width: 570px;
	height: 130px;
}
/*--------- fliesstext/wxsiwyg -------------- */
.mainheadline	{
	font-size: 15px;
	font-weight: bold; 
	font-style: normal;
	color: #034EA2;
}
.headline	{
	font-size: 13px;
	font-weight: bold; 
	font-style: normal;
	color: #034EA2;
}
.black	{
	font-size: 11px;
	font-weight: normal; 
	font-style: normal;
	color: #000000;
}
.blackbold	{
	font-size: 11px;
	font-weight: bold; 
	font-style: normal;
	color: #000000;
}
.italic	{
	font-size: 11px;
	font-weight: normal; 
	font-style: italic;
	color: #000000;
}
.black10	{
	font-size: 10px;
	font-weight: normal; 
	font-style: normal;
	color: #000000;
}
a.blue10	{
	font-size: 10px;
	font-weight: normal; 
	color: #003399; 
	text-decoration: underline; 
}
.footer, .footer a  {
   font-size: 9px;
   font-weight: normal; 
   font-style: normal;
   color: #CCCCCC;
   text-decoration:none;
}

